Hannah Schilling is a Colorado family law attorney, and a partner of Kokish, Goldmanis & Greenberg, P.C. Hannah is passionate about her practice and considers it a privilege to represent clients through legal matters that affect nearly every part of their lives and their families’ futures. Hannah represents clients in divorce and allocation of parental responsibilities cases, and handles post-decree modifications/disputes, emergency parenting time restrictions, contempt proceedings, and civil protection orders. Hannah has significant experience managing high-conflict cases and addressing matters involving domestic violence, coercive control, and children’s safety. She works toward practical resolutions where possible and is a skilled courtroom advocate when litigation is necessary.

Hannah is originally from Bossier City, Louisiana. Hannah earned her Bachelor of Arts from Louisiana Tech University in Ruston, Louisiana, where she majored in journalism and political science. Hannah served as president of the Louisiana Tech debate team and realized she was happiest when she was explaining complex issues to an audience. Hannah went on to earn her law degree from Louisiana State University and spent her final year of law school at the University of Denver as a visiting student. In law school, Hannah gained valuable experience clerking for the Middle District of Louisiana District Court. Before focusing her practice on family law, Hannah gained experience in criminal law, employment law, and government contracts law.

Hannah has been named a Super Lawyer Rising Star for 2026. She received the Douglas/Elbert Bar Association’s Outstanding Young Lawyer Award in 2020 and Outstanding Volunteer Award in 2023. She serves as vice president of the Douglas/Elbert Bar Association and is a member of the Colorado Bar Association, the Denver Bar Association, and the Colorado Bar Association Family Law Section.

Hannah proudly serves as the head attorney coach of the award-winning Douglas County High School Mock Trial Team and has volunteered with the team since 2019. Hannah is a graduate of Leadership Douglas County (Class of 2023). Hannah serves on the Board of Directors for the Castle Rock Chamber of Commerce, the Leadership Douglas County Alumni Association Committee, and the NextGen Castle Rock Planning Committee.
